Ro Water Purification in Monmouth County, NJ
RO water purification services involve installing and maintaining systems that filter and clean tap water to remove contaminants and impurities. These services typically cover projects such as installing reverse osmosis units under sinks, whole-house filtration systems, or upgrading existing setups to improve water quality. Homeowners often seek this service to address concerns about water taste, odor, or safety, especially in areas where water sources may contain dissolved solids, chlorine, or other pollutants that can affect health and appliance performance.
Before requesting RO water purification, property owners usually want to understand the specific contaminants present in their water supply and whether a reverse osmosis system is suitable for their needs. It’s also important to consider the size and type of system required based on household water usage, as well as any maintenance needs associated with the equipment. Clarifying these factors can help ensure the chosen solution effectively improves water quality and fits the property's requirements.

Ro Water Purification Questions
What is RO water purification? RO water purification uses a semi-permeable membrane to remove impurities, contaminants, and minerals from tap water, providing cleaner drinking water for homes and properties.
Why choose RO water purification for a property? It effectively reduces harmful substances, improves water taste, and ensures safe, high-quality water for daily use and consumption.
What types of projects typically request RO water purification? Homeowners often install systems for drinking water, while property owners may seek solutions for commercial kitchens, hospitality facilities, or large-scale water treatment needs.
What should property owners know about RO systems? Proper installation and regular maintenance are important for optimal performance and water quality. It’s essential to select a system that matches the property's water usage and quality needs.
